NEW BEDFORD, MASS. — Seacoast Financial Services Corp., holding company for CompassBank and Nantucket Bank, said it earned $7 million, or 29 cents per diluted share in the second quarter, compared to $6 million, or 25 cents per diluted share, during the year-ago period.
The company’s board of directors approved a quarterly cash dividend of 9 cents per share, payable on August 24 to shareholders of record on August 10.

The company’s assets totaled $3.15 billion, compared to $2.3 billion last year.
SeaCoast operates 29 full service branches of CompassBank and seven ATMs in Southeastern Massachusetts. It operates three full service branch offices of Nantucket Bank on Nantucket Island.
